Abstract
This document is part of a series of interviews with former prisoners of Nazi concentration camps. The interviews were conducted in 1945-1946 by the Polish Research Institute in Lund.
A round of mass deportations of Jews from Łódź began in December 1939. Those deportations occurred under horrible circumstances, there were quite a number of cases of freezing to death. Sometimes Jews were allowed to keep their personal belongings but jewelry and money had to be hidden, if not, everything was confiscated by the German authorities. All the Jews were ordered to leave their properties and move to the Ghetto. Those who refused to obey the orders were executed. The living conditions in the Ghetto were terrible. The witness was assigned to work in a factory. It happened that the female prisoners were sexually harassed by the German supervisors.
Notes
About the collection: At the end of World War II approximately 20,000 Nazi concentration camp prisoners were evacuated to Sweden. Many of them were Polish citizens. In order to document their experiences, Zygmunt Łakociński founded the Polish Research Institute in Lund. The collection contains 512 in-depth interviews with survivors, materials that they brought with them to Sweden, and also other material that the institute collected, compiled, and created.
